  • Is there any alternative to sonic pi?
    Check out ChucK also (https://chuck.cs.princeton.edu/). It's a very capable language and we'll documented. Source: over 1 year ago
  • Any programmers here? Curious how people have combined coding and music.
    I am a programmer by trade but don't often combine it with my musical endeavors. I briefly messed with https://chuck.cs.princeton.edu/ for live coding shows in college but honestly its very restrictive. Source: over 1 year ago
  • Is there music done using the generated patterns by a cross section of a 4d moving object?
    Also, a programming language geared towards music can help with process-driven composition. Max/MSP or ChucK for instance. Source: about 2 years ago
